Four Premier League players suspended

Four players were handed a one-match ban by the MFA Disciplinary Commisioner following the weekend’s matches from the BOV Premier League. 

The players are Ali Diakite (Birkirkara), Joseph Mbong (Hamrun), Jake Ghio (Marsaxlokk) and Murilo Henrique Freire Bernardo (Sliema) who will be missing the next league match this weekend.

In the Challenge League, Brian Ariel Gambarte (Zabbar) was banned for three matches while Christian Grech (Senglea), Kyle Azzopardi (Zurrieq) and Luca Mallia (Fgura) were handed a one-match ban.

Zabbar official Joseph Spiteri was suspended for four matches while Luqa coach Edmond Lufi was banned for one match.

In the National Amateur League, Theodoric Catania (Sta. Venera) was banned for three matches while Christopher Cutajar and Kyle Tanti (Birzebbuga), Gabriel Sant (Mqabba), Mouied Algazali (Pembroke), Kevin Camilleri (Qrendi), Owen Magri (Gharghur),  Jurgen Suda (Mgarr), Ishmael Colombo and Luke Sciberras(San Gwann), Liam Ciantar and Aaron Sammut (Vittoriosa) were suspended for one match.
